Decoding the drama around Poonam Pandey's fake death, from how it began to how it ended | Explained
The actress was recently in news when it was reported she passed away due to cervical cancer, which turned out to be a publicity stunt

Poonam Pandey has always been in the limelight for her controversial videos and pictures but what happened recently is unarguably her most polarizing act yet. The actress was recently in news when it was reported she passed away due to cervical cancer, which turned out to be a publicity stunt.How it started?The portal Hauterrfly teamed up with the actress to spread awareness about cervical cancer as they felt people were not talking enough about the disease. Condolences began pouring on social media and fans were shocked as they found the actress hale and hearty merely few days ago.The polarizing revealPandey then shared a video on her Instagram account and spilled the news she was alive and this was a campaign to spread awareness about the aforementioned disease.In the video, Poonam Pandey said, “I’m alive. I didn’t die because of Cervical Cancer. Unfortunately, I cannot say that about hundreds and thousands of women who have lost their lives because of Cervical Cancer. It is not because they couldn’t do anything about it, because they had no idea what to do about it. I am here to tell you that unlike other cancers, Cervical Cancer is preventable. All you have to do is you have to get your tests done and you have to get HPV vaccine. We can do all this and more. To make sure there is no more loss to this disease.”The reactionsBarring a handful of reactions that were in favour, particularly by Ram Gopal Varma, most of the celebrities and fans slammed the actress for her insensitivity and desperate measures to create a discourse.“Ridiculous”, “disgraceful” and “a new low” is how internet users and several celebrities reacted to actor-model Poonam Pandey’s reappearance on social media a day after her team claimed that she died from cervical cancer.How it has ended?Poonam Pandey has not only been severely criticized by social media users, she has now become a meme and the discourse and the supposed discourse and discussion about cervical cancer has unfortunately taken a backseat.
